CPU Showdown

Core i9-12900KvsRyzen Threadripper 7970X

The Intel Core i9-12900K is a high-end desktop CPU for gamers and enthusiasts who need strong single-threaded performance, while the Ryzen Threadripper 7970X is a workstation-class processor built for creators and professionals who need massive multi-threaded grunt.

Verdict

Which should you buy?

Winner overall

The Ryzen Threadripper 7970X wins overall for demanding workstation tasks, leaving the Core i9-12900K in the dust for multi-threaded work.

Best value

For budget/value buyers, the Core i9-12900K is the smarter pick—it offers strong everyday performance without the Threadripper's high platform cost.

When the other wins

The Core i9-12900K is the right choice for a gaming-focused PC where single-thread speed matters more than the Threadripper's massive core count.
